Abstract

In this study, sufficient optimality criteria for a robust fractional interval-valued optimization problem (RP) is highlighted based on the idea of convexificators. The use of generalized invexity tools to support sufficient optimality conditions is demonstrated by an example. Also, saddle point condition of a Lagrange function is examined for RP. Furthermore, Mond–Weir-type robust dual model is constructed and by employing the concept of generalized invexity, usual duality results are discussed.
